Since the release of Windows 8 in 2012, Microsoft has been moving its operating-system towards a cloud-first philosophy. The release of Windows 10 puts that strategy in full swing. This has a big upshot on how you log in to your Windows ten PC. Authenticating on Windows 10 takes on two master methods: a Microsoft Account or a Local Account. Each account can also be configured with different login credentials, privileges, and preferences. In this article, we'll prove yous how to manage all your Windows 10 accounts

Create Additional Accounts

Yous'll create your first Windows 10 account when y'all first ready and configure a new Windows x PC.

If you want to add another user to your computer, you can practise and so by opening First > Settings > Accounts > Family unit & other people. Under Other people, click Add someone else to this PC .

In the resulting dialog, enter a username, countersign, confirm the password then create a hint. Click Side by side to complete the creation of the account.

Delete Accounts

If at any time you lot would like to delete an business relationship, select the account, open Start > Settings > Accounts > Family & other people then click Remove.

Click Delete account and data.

Change Account Privileges

Your account type determines what you lot tin can and cannot do in Windows ten. By default, the first business relationship you prepare upward in Windows 10 is known as a Standard Administrator. This account can do most tasks such as install applications and drivers besides every bit add together unlike types of users to the computer. When you want to alter the privilege of an account, sign in to an Administrator account, open Family & other people in Settings. Select the account then click Change account type .

Click on the Business relationship type list box, cull your privilege then click OK.

What about other account types in Windows 10?

So, we are aware of the two mutual account privileges Windows 10 offers by default: Administrator and User. Merely there are several types of account privileges yous can utilize to an account.

In gild to do that, you need to admission the hidden user accounts control panel item.

To practise that, press Windows key + R, type: control userpasswords2 then hit Enter.

Please be aware, this is a legacy interface, which Microsoft might one day remove in a time to come release. But for now, y'all can notwithstanding access it.

In this dialog, you volition see all the accounts available within the system. To change the privileges of 1 of the accounts, select an account then click Properties.

Select the Group Membership tab then select the Other radio box. Within the list box, you will discover an assortment of account privileges. Some of these accounts are pretty much the same in functionality. The most common one you might notice useful is the Power Users privileges, which is just a notch below Administrators. A Power User tin create and modify local user accounts on the computer and share resources such as a printer. The other accounts are more than useful in organizations with different types of users that are part of a large network and authenticating on a domain.

Changing Passwords

Updating your password is a healthy security practice every Windows 10 user should do from fourth dimension to fourth dimension. This along with other strategies such equally ii-cistron authentication tin keep your figurer and information security. Private users can change their ain passwords after the administrator sets up their accounts.

Changing passwords tin exist performed by opening Offset > Settings > Accounts > sign-in options. Nether Countersign, click Change.

Enter your current password. Click Next.

Enter the new password, confirm it then create a hint. Click Next.

Click Stop.

If you lot desire to change the password for some other user, you will have to use the old Control Console User accounts item.

To practise that, press Windows key + R, type: control userpasswords2 so striking Enter.

Select the account, then click Reset Password. Enter the new countersign, confirm it then click OK.

Switching Between Microsoft and Local Accounts

At that place are many perks to signing in with a Microsoft account, including syncing your files with OneDrive or syncing your favorites with Edge.  But if you'd prefer logging in the one-time mode, due to privacy concerns, internet connectivity issues, or personal preference, y'all tin easily switch back and forth between a local account and a Microsoft business relationship.

Switch from a Microsoft Account to a Local Account.

Open up Offset > Settings > Accounts > Your info then click Sign in with a local account instead.

Enter your current password so click Next.

Cull a username, password, confirm information technology so create a hint. Click Next.

Click Sign out and end.

Wait while the local account is created.

Switch from a Local Account to a Microsoft Account

When you want to go the other way, information technology is just as easy. Open up Starting time > Settings > Accounts > Your info then click Sign in with a Microsoft business relationship instead.

Enter your e-mail address. If you don't have one, you can use this opportunity to create one. Click Next.

Enter your Microsoft Account password. This is the password used to sign into your Outlook.com or Hotmail.com account. Click Next.

Enter the current local business relationship countersign. Click Next.

If yous don't have a Windows Hello device, click Skip this step. Y'all should now be signed in.

Enable Built-in Local Administrator account.

Windows 10 includes a subconscious Administrator business relationship you can use to manage all the resource of the calculator. In previous versions of Windows, such as Windows XP, this account was readily available when you gear up your computer for the start fourth dimension. It was actually an easy style to brand your computer vulnerable to malicious attacks and rogue programs. The Administrator business relationship should only exist used in emergencies, such as the disability to sign in successfully or a corrupt user profile. Managing Accounts from the Command Line (net user)

The command line can also be used to manage and create accounts. Open Start, type: CMD, correct click CMD then click Run every bit administrator.

To view a list of user accounts on the organization, type net user so hit Enter.

Here is how you tin can create a user account with a specific privilege:

Blazon the following and so press Enter:

net user Username Password /add

For instance: net user John mypassword123 /add together

Yous should see the post-obit message: "The command completed successfully."  You should now be able to click Commencement > username to switch to your new account.

If y'all desire to add the user to a item group such as Administrator, Power User or Limited User, use this control:

net localgroup GroupPrivilege UserName /add

Instance: cyberspace localgroup administrators Andre /add

Yous can also use the command line to enable the congenital-in Administrator account, which you lot can use to manage all the resource of your computer.

At the command prompt, type:

internet user administrator /active:yeah

Disabling it is but as piece of cake, blazon:

net user administrator /active:no
